The point of the registry wasn't to list details of your car per se. It was to try to track the VINs and status of the USDM alltracs. For instance, if you found a destroyed ST185 in a junkyard, grabbed the VIN and put it up on the registry, that could be interesting information when trying to determine the number of alltracs left and rarity of certain colors etc through statistical extrapolation.

Another purpose is to just have a VIN-based history of the cars which, in a small community like ours, can provide much better info that a carfax can.

We should definitely find a way to retain the VIN info regardless of current ownership.
